What Is Battery Reconditioning?
Battery reconditioning is the process of restoring old or weak batteries to working condition by reversing chemical buildup or balancing the cells. Whether it’s a lead-acid, lithium-ion, or NiMH battery, each can be revived with the right steps and tools. Understanding Battery Types for Reconditioning
Lead-Acid Batteries
Common in larger garden tools and backup systems. You can learn more about them here: Lead-Acid Batteries.
These batteries can often be rejuvenated by cleaning sulfation buildup using a controlled charging cycle.
Lithium-Ion Batteries
Found in modern cordless tools. They’re lighter and more powerful, but require careful handling. Visit Lithium-Ion Batteries for detailed care tips.
NiMH Batteries
Used in smaller devices and older models, NiMH batteries respond well to slow discharge and recharge cycles during reconditioning.
Tools and Safety Precautions for Reconditioning
Safety First: Chemical and Electrical Hazards
Before you dive in, always follow proper safety precautions.
Wear gloves, goggles, and ensure good ventilation. Handle chemicals carefully — especially with lead-acid batteries. Learn more at Chemical Safety Tips.
Must-Have Tools for Battery Reconditioning
- Multimeter for testing voltage
- Smart charger
- Screwdrivers and wire brushes
- Distilled water (for lead-acid types)
- Protective gear
